The Tungsten Carbide Gate Plate is a high-performance component designed for use in applications requiring exceptional wear resistance and durability. Made from tungsten carbide, a material known for its hardness and resistance to abrasion, this gate plate is ideal for use in industries such as mining, cement production, and materials handling, where harsh operating conditions are common.
Tungsten carbide’s unique properties, including its ability to withstand high-impact and high-temperature environments, make the gate plate highly effective in extending the service life of equipment. The gate plate’s design ensures precise control in gate mechanisms, helping to maintain operational efficiency and reduce downtime due to wear-related failures.
Available in various sizes and configurations, the Tungsten Carbide Gate Plate can be tailored to meet specific application requirements, including compatibility with different gate systems and performance specifications. It is typically used in equipment such as crushers, valves, and other heavy-duty machinery where materials are subjected to high levels of stress and abrasion.

Through thermal spraying technology, our company can form a solid coating on the surface of important parts of the valve, which significantly improves its wear resistance and hardness. By spraying materials such as tungsten carbide and alumina, the wear resistance, corrosion resistance and sealing performance of the valve-related parts can be significantly improved, and their service life can be greatly improved, and significant economic benefits can be achieved.
